After School at Laurel Park Elementary
Children in grades K - 5 who attend Laurel Park Elementary School
Laurel Park Elementary


The Cary Family YMCA is pleased to offer after school care at Laurel Park Elementary. From start to finish, our afternoons at Laurel Park will be packed with team building and character development! The YMCA provides a safe, educational, fun environment for your children.

Our 2009 format is based on the YMCA’s core values and mission of building a healthy spirit, mind, and body. Our activities are guided by the core values of caring, respect, responsibility, honesty, and faith. We feel these are tools children need to build a future with strong kids, strong families, and strong communities. Children have fun and learn with counselors who enjoy being around children.

At Laurel Park After School your child will participate in:

Assemblies: Children are given the opportunity to unwind after school with skits, cheers, camper recognition, huddle challenges and the thought of the day.

Devotions: Children discuss positive choices and behavior and work together to understand the concepts of respect, responsibility, caring, honesty and faith in God.

Huddle Competition: Team work is what it’s all about. This year at after school your child can work with his/her huddle to earn points towards a huddle party. Points are earned in assembly challenges such as: team obstacle courses, dance challenges, trivia challenges and by demonstrating character trait skills as a team. Huddles have a chance to win a party once every three weeks.

Clinics: A great learning activity for your child! They are offered on Wednesdays during activity time. During this time children focus on learning a new skill like soccer, hockey, ultimate Frisbee, cooking, or dance.

Daily Schedule
3:40 - 4:00p.m. Track Out Hang Out
4:00 - 4:15p.m. Devotion
4:15 - 4:30p.m. Assembly
4:30 - 5:15p.m. Activity
5:15 - 6:00p.m. Rides Out/Quiet Games

Wednesday Schedule
Every Wednesday your child will be released from school at 2:45p.m. The children will report to the gym.
2:45 - 3:00p.m. Roll Call
3:00 - 3:30p.m. YMCA Recess
3:30 - 3:45p.m. Devotion
3:45 - 4:00p.m. Assembly
4:00 - 4:15p.m. Snack
4:15 - 5:15p.m. Activity/Homework
5:15 - 6:00p.m. Rides Out/Gym Games


Weekly Schedule

  • Monday– Team Work
  • Tuesday- Huddle Day
  • Wednesday- Wacky Wednesday/Clinics
  • Thursday– Game Day
  • Friday– Choices
